Overview of the ESCO Hearing Instrument Insurance Application
The ESCO Hearing Instrument Insurance Application is designed for enrolling individuals in insurance coverage for hearing instruments. The application serves a crucial purpose in ensuring financial protection against repair or replacement costs for hearing instruments, which can be significant. Insurance coverage is vital for individuals relying on hearing aids, providing peace of mind for wearers and their guardians.
Purpose and Benefits of the ESCO Hearing Instrument Insurance Application
This application offers several notable advantages. Firstly, it provides users with financial protection, which alleviates concerns about unexpected expenses related to hearing instrument care. Additionally, obtaining insurance coverage helps wearers and their guardians maintain peace of mind regarding their hearing health. By utilizing the ESCO insurance enrollment process, users can select from various plans, including the Protection Plus Plan and the Platinum Plan, depending on their coverage needs.

Who Should Use the ESCO Hearing Instrument Insurance Application?
This application is designed for multiple users, including individuals who wear hearing instruments and need insurance coverage. Guardians may apply on behalf of wearers, ensuring that minors or dependent individuals can access necessary coverage. Additionally, healthcare practitioners play a key role by providing necessary validations through their signatures, confirming the application's authenticity.

Who is eligible to apply using the ESCO Hearing Instrument Insurance Application?
Any individual who uses hearing instruments, along with a guardian if the wearer is a minor, can apply for insurance coverage using this form.
Are there any deadlines for submitting the insurance application?
While specific deadlines may vary, it is advisable to submit the ESCO Hearing Instrument Insurance Application as soon as possible to avoid delays in coverage.
How do I submit the completed form?
You can submit the completed ESCO Hearing Instrument Insurance Application form online via pdfFiller, or print and mail it to ESCO for processing.
What supporting documents should I attach with the application?
Typically, proof of hearing instrument purchase or inspection details from a practitioner should accompany the application. Check with ESCO for specific requirements.
What are common mistakes to avoid when filling out this form?
Common mistakes include providing incomplete information, missing signatures, and not selecting an appropriate coverage plan. Double-check all entries before submission.
